9663596999 has 8 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 11049315360. Its totient is φ = 8279179776.
The previous prime is 9663596953. The next prime is 9663597017. The reversal of 9663596999 is 9996953669.
It is a Cunningham number, because it is equal to 21303-1.
It is a sphenic number, since it is the product of 3 distinct primes.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 9663596999 - 216 = 9663531463 is a prime.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(9663598999) by changing a digit.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(23)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 7 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 309314 + ... + 339119.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(1381164420).
Almost surely, 29663596999 is an apocalyptic number.
9663596999 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1385718361).
9663596999 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
9663596999 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 650569.
The product of its digits is 191318760, while the sum is 71.
The square root of 9663596999 is about 98303.5960634198. The cubic root of 9663596999 is about 2129.9999999265. Note that the first 7 decimals are identical.
